Tao Huang

Affiliations:
  • Chinese Academy of Sciences, Institute of Software, State Key Laboratory of Computer Science, Beijing, China
  • University of Science and Technology of China, China (PhD 1994)


According to our database1, Tao Huang authored at least 107 papers between 1998 and 2023.

Collaborative distances:
  • Dijkstra number2 of four.
  • Erdős number3 of four.

Timeline

Legend:

Book 
In proceedings 
Article 
PhD thesis 
Dataset
Other 

Links

Online presence:

On csauthors.net:

Bibliography

2023
LPW: an efficient data-aware cache replacement strategy for Apache Spark.
Sci. China Inf. Sci., January, 2023

Detecting Smart Home Automation Application Interferences with Domain Knowledge.
Proceedings of the 38th IEEE/ACM International Conference on Automated Software Engineering, 2023

Characterizing Flaky Tests in Node.js Applications.
Proceedings of the 38th IEEE/ACM International Conference on Automated Software Engineering, 2023

Testing Database Systems via Differential Query Execution.
Proceedings of the 45th IEEE/ACM International Conference on Software Engineering, 2023

Coverage Guided Fault Injection for Cloud Systems.
Proceedings of the 45th IEEE/ACM International Conference on Software Engineering, 2023

Detecting Isolation Bugs via Transaction Oracle Construction.
Proceedings of the 45th IEEE/ACM International Conference on Software Engineering, 2023

Model Checking Guided Testing for Distributed Systems.
Proceedings of the Eighteenth European Conference on Computer Systems, 2023

A Reinforcement Learning Approach to Generating Test Cases for Web Applications.
Proceedings of the IEEE/ACM International Conference on Automation of Software Test, 2023

2022
Understanding device integration bugs in smart home system.
Proceedings of the ISSTA '22: 31st ACM SIGSOFT International Symposium on Software Testing and Analysis, Virtual Event, South Korea, July 18, 2022

Characterizing and Detecting Bugs in WeChat Mini-Programs.
Proceedings of the 44th IEEE/ACM 44th International Conference on Software Engineering, 2022

2021
Race Detection for Event-Driven Node.js Applications.
Proceedings of the 36th IEEE/ACM International Conference on Automated Software Engineering, 2021

Best VM Selection for Big Data Applications across Multiple Frameworks by Transfer Learning.
Proceedings of the ICPP 2021: 50th International Conference on Parallel Processing, Lemont, IL, USA, August 9, 2021

Evaluating the Parallel Execution Schemes of Smart Contract Transactions in Different Blockchains: An Empirical Study.
Proceedings of the Algorithms and Architectures for Parallel Processing, 2021

2020
Hermes: Efficient Cache Management for Container-based Serverless Computing.
Proceedings of the Internetware'20: 12th Asia-Pacific Symposium on Internetware, 2020

2019
An Empirical Case Study on the Temporary File Smell in Dockerfiles.
IEEE Access, 2019

Aladdin: Optimized Maximum Flow Management for Shared Production Clusters.
Proceedings of the 2019 IEEE International Parallel and Distributed Processing Symposium, 2019

Detecting atomicity violations for event-driven Node.js applications.
Proceedings of the 41st International Conference on Software Engineering, 2019

2018
IO dependent SSD cache allocation for elastic Hadoop applications.
Sci. China Inf. Sci., 2018

Detecting faulty empty cells in spreadsheets.
Proceedings of the 25th International Conference on Software Analysis, 2018

How are spreadsheet templates used in practice: a case study on Enron.
Proceedings of the 2018 ACM Joint Meeting on European Software Engineering Conference and Symposium on the Foundations of Software Engineering, 2018

Migrating Web Applications from Monolithic Structure to Microservices Architecture.
Proceedings of the Tenth Asia-Pacific Symposium on Internetware, 2018

2017
基于测试例生成的Android应用数据竞争验证方法 (Concurrency Bugs Verification in Android Applications Based on Test Case Generation).
计算机科学, 2017

SpreadCluster: recovering versioned spreadsheets through similarity-based clustering.
Proceedings of the 14th International Conference on Mining Software Repositories, 2017

Application-centric SSD Cache Allocation for Hadoop Applications.
Proceedings of the 9th Asia-Pacific Symposium on Internetware, 2017

AppCheck: A Crowdsourced Testing Service for Android Applications.
Proceedings of the 2017 IEEE International Conference on Web Services, 2017

Mining API Type Specifications for JavaScript.
Proceedings of the 24th Asia-Pacific Software Engineering Conference, 2017

2016
FD4C: Automatic Fault Diagnosis Framework for Web Applications in Cloud Computing.
IEEE Trans. Syst. Man Cybern. Syst., 2016

Crawling Hidden Objects with kNN Queries.
IEEE Trans. Knowl. Data Eng., 2016

Clustering-based acceleration for virtual machine image deduplication in the cloud environment.
J. Syst. Softw., 2016

X-Check: A Novel Cross-Browser Testing Service Based on Record/Replay.
Proceedings of the IEEE International Conference on Web Services, 2016

Hug the Elephant: Migrating a Legacy Data Analytics Application to Hadoop Ecosystem.
Proceedings of the 2016 IEEE International Conference on Software Maintenance and Evolution, 2016

VEnron: a versioned spreadsheet corpus and related evolution analysis.
Proceedings of the 38th International Conference on Software Engineering, 2016

Determine Configuration Entry Correlations for Web Application Systems.
Proceedings of the 40th IEEE Annual Computer Software and Applications Conference, 2016

MORE: A Model-Driven Operation Service for Cloud-Based IT Systems.
Proceedings of the IEEE International Conference on Services Computing, 2016

2015
Aggregate Estimation in Hidden Databases with Checkbox Interfaces.
IEEE Trans. Knowl. Data Eng., 2015

Towards Web Application Mobilization via Efficient Web Control Extraction.
Proceedings of the 7th Asia-Pacific Symposium on Internetware, 2015

VMon: Monitoring and Quantifying Virtual Machine Interference via Hardware Performance Counter.
Proceedings of the 39th IEEE Annual Computer Software and Applications Conference, 2015

A Lightweight Evaluation Framework for Table Layouts in MapReduce Based Query Systems.
Proceedings of the Web Technologies and Applications - 17th Asia-PacificWeb Conference, 2015

Discovering User-Defined Event Handlers in Presence of JavaScript Libraries.
Proceedings of the 2015 Asia-Pacific Software Engineering Conference, 2015

2014
Workload-aware anomaly detection for Web applications.
J. Syst. Softw., 2014

A Virtual Machine Placement and Reconfiguration Framework for Cloud Computing Platforms.
Int. J. Adapt. Resilient Auton. Syst., 2014

PRESC<sup>2</sup>: efficient self-reconfiguration of cache strategies for elastic caching platforms.
Computing, 2014

MC-Checker: Detecting Memory Consistency Errors in MPI One-Sided Applications.
Proceedings of the International Conference for High Performance Computing, 2014

Runtime Enforcement of Data-centric Properties for Concurrent Service-Based Applications.
Proceedings of the 2014 IEEE International Conference on Web Services, 2014

Inferring Data Contract for Web-Based API.
Proceedings of the 2014 IEEE International Conference on Web Services, 2014

Size estimation in the hidden database with form-like interface: A survey.
Proceedings of the IEEE International Conference on Information and Automation, 2014

A Lightweight Virtual Machine Image Deduplication Backup Approach in Cloud Environment.
Proceedings of the IEEE 38th Annual Computer Software and Applications Conference, 2014

2013
A benefit-aware on-demand provisioning approach for multi-tier applications in cloud computing.
Frontiers Comput. Sci., 2013

Detecting performance anomaly with correlation analysis for Internetware.
Sci. China Inf. Sci., 2013

VM image update notification mechanism based on pub/sub paradigm in cloud.
Proceedings of the 5th Asia-Pacific Symposium on Internetware, 2013

2012
Specification and monitoring of data-centric temporal properties for service-based systems.
J. Syst. Softw., 2012

A Two-Level Virtual Machine Self-Reconfiguration Mechanism for the Cloud Computing Platforms.
Proceedings of the 9th International Conference on Ubiquitous Intelligence and Computing and 9th International Conference on Autonomic and Trusted Computing, 2012

VMFDF: A Virtualization-based Multi-Level Fault Detection Framework for High Availability Computing.
Proceedings of the Ninth IEEE International Conference on e-Business Engineering, 2012

Elasticat: A load rebalancing framework for cloud-based key-value stores.
Proceedings of the 19th International Conference on High Performance Computing, 2012

Towards a Cost-Aware Data Migration Approach for Key-Value Stores.
Proceedings of the 2012 IEEE International Conference on Cluster Computing, 2012

Optimizing data migration for cloud-based key-value stores.
Proceedings of the 21st ACM International Conference on Information and Knowledge Management, 2012

A Profit-Aware Virtual Machine Deployment Optimization Framework for Cloud Platform Providers.
Proceedings of the 2012 IEEE Fifth International Conference on Cloud Computing, 2012

2011
Stable cohesion metrics for evolving ontologies.
J. Softw. Maintenance Res. Pract., 2011

Runtime Verification of Data-Centric Properties in Service Based Systems.
Proceedings of the Runtime Verification - Second International Conference, 2011

A Comparative Evaluation of Cache Strategies for Elastic Caching Platforms.
Proceedings of the 11th International Conference on Quality Software, 2011

An Automatic Performance Modeling Approach to Capacity Planning for Multi-service Web Applications.
Proceedings of the 11th International Conference on Quality Software, 2011

Runtime Monitoring of Data-centric Temporal Properties for Web Services.
Proceedings of the IEEE International Conference on Web Services, 2011

A Statistical Approach for Estimating CPU Consumption in Shared Java Middleware Server.
Proceedings of the 35th Annual IEEE International Computer Software and Applications Conference, 2011

On-line Cache Strategy Reconfiguration for Elastic Caching Platform: A Machine Learning Approach.
Proceedings of the 35th Annual IEEE International Computer Software and Applications Conference, 2011

An Adaptive Performance Modeling Approach to Performance Profiling of Multi-service Web Applications.
Proceedings of the 35th Annual IEEE International Computer Software and Applications Conference, 2011

2010
Middleware Support for Internetware: A Service Perspective.
Int. J. Softw. Informatics, 2010

Middleware support for internetware: a service perspective.
Proceedings of the Second Asia-Pacific Symposium on Internetware, 2010

A new approach to performance optimization of mashups via data flow refactoring.
Proceedings of the Second Asia-Pacific Symposium on Internetware, 2010

An adaptive fine-grained performance modeling approach for internetware.
Proceedings of the Second Asia-Pacific Symposium on Internetware, 2010

Detecting Data Inconsistency Failure of Composite Web Services Through Parametric Stateful Aspect.
Proceedings of the IEEE International Conference on Web Services, 2010

A Two-Phase Approach to Subscription Subsumption Checking for Content-Based Publish/Subscribe Systems.
Proceedings of the 24th IEEE International Conference on Advanced Information Networking and Applications, 2010

2009
High Performance Approach for Server Side SOAP Processing.
Int. J. Web Serv. Res., 2009

Runtime Monitoring CompositeWeb Services Through Stateful Aspect Extension.
J. Comput. Sci. Technol., 2009

A study on the replaceability of context-aware middleware.
Proceedings of the First Asia-Pacific Symposium on Internetware, 2009

Towards self-healing web services composition.
Proceedings of the First Asia-Pacific Symposium on Internetware, 2009

ETL Workflow Analysis and Verification Using Backwards Constraint Propagation.
Proceedings of the Advanced Information Systems Engineering, 21st International Conference, 2009

2008
Efficient Approach for Web Services Selection with Multi-QOS Constraints.
Int. J. Cooperative Inf. Syst., 2008

Flexible Pattern Monitoring for WS-BPEL through Stateful Aspect Extension.
Proceedings of the 2008 IEEE International Conference on Web Services (ICWS 2008), 2008

2007
An Ontology-Based Approach for Semantic Conflict Resolution in Database Integration.
J. Comput. Sci. Technol., 2007

A QoS-Enabled WorkManager Model for Web Application Servers.
Proceedings of the Seventh International Conference on Quality Software (QSIC 2007), 2007

Sequential Pattern-Based Cache Replacement in Servlet Container.
Proceedings of the Web Engineering, 7th International Conference, 2007

High Performance Approach for Multi-QoS Constrained Web Services Selection.
Proceedings of the Service-Oriented Computing, 2007

WMQ: Towards A Fine-grained QoS Control for E-Business Servers.
Proceedings of ICEBE 2007, 2007

Adaptive Self-Configuration of EJB Server: A Performance Model Approach.
Proceedings of ICEBE 2007, 2007

2006
Extending Interactive Web Services for Improving Presentation Level Integration in Web Portals.
J. Comput. Sci. Technol., 2006

An Ontology-Based Approach for Semantic Conflict Resolution in Database Integration.
Int. J. Interoperability Bus. Inf. Syst., 2006

An application-semantics-based relaxed transaction model for internetware.
Sci. China Ser. F Inf. Sci., 2006

Performance Evaluation of Component System based on Container style Middleware.
Proceedings of the Eighteenth International Conference on Software Engineering & Knowledge Engineering (SEKE'2006), 2006

Declarative Performance Modeling for Component-Based System using UML Profile for Schedulability, Performance and Time.
Proceedings of the Fourth IEEE International Conference on Software Engineering and Formal Methods (SEFM 2006), 2006

An Event-Driven Adaptive Differentiated Service Web Container Architecture.
Proceedings of the Sixth International Conference on Quality Software (QSIC 2006), 2006

A Performance Analysis Infrastructure for Component-Based System Hosted by Middleware.
Proceedings of the Software Engineering Techniques: Design for Quality, 2006

Supply Chain Management System and Interoperability through EAI Platform.
Proceedings of the Enterprise Interoperability, 2006

A Decentralized Approach for Inter-Enterprise Business Process Collaboration.
Proceedings of the Enterprise Interoperability, 2006

User-Defined Atomicity Constraint: A More Flexible Transaction Model for Reliable Service Composition.
Proceedings of the Formal Methods and Software Engineering, 2006

A New Approach to Implement Extended Transaction Models in J2EE.
Proceedings of the ICEIS 2006, 2006

A Semantic Publish/subscribe System for Selective Dissemination of the RSS Documents.
Proceedings of the Grid and Cooperative Computing, 2006

Completing UML Model of Component-Based System with Middleware for Performance Evaluation.
Proceedings of the Emerging Directions in Embedded and Ubiquitous Computing, 2006

2005
A Task-Type Aware Transaction Scheduling Algorithm in J2EE.
Proceedings of the On the Move to Meaningful Internet Systems 2005: CoopIS, 2005

Extending OBDD Graphs for Composite Event Matching in Content-based Pub/Sub Systems.
Proceedings of the 4th International Symposium on Parallel and Distributed Computing (ISPDC 2005), 2005

A QoS-enable failure detection framework for J2EE application server.
Proceedings of the 2005 International Symposium on Autonomous Decentralized Systems, 2005

A XML-based composite event approach.
Proceedings of the first international ACM workshop on Interoperability of Heterogeneous Information Systems (IHIS'05), 2005

A XML-Based Composition Event Approach as an Integration and Cooperation Middleware.
Proceedings of the Grid and Cooperative Computing - GCC 2005, 4th International Conference, Beijing, China, November 30, 2005

An Extended Event Matching Approach in Content-based Pub/Sub Systems for EAI.
Proceedings of the Ninth IEEE International Enterprise Distributed Object Computing Conference (EDOC 2005), 2005

2004
Performance Tuning for Application Server OnceAS.
Proceedings of the Parallel and Distributed Processing and Applications, 2004

WebFrame: a Multi-Phase Reconfigurable Middleware Platform.
Proceedings of the 37th Hawaii International Conference on System Sciences (HICSS-37 2004), 2004

1998
Challenges of Communication in Mobile Computing.
Proceedings of the TOOLS 1998: 27th International Conference on Technology of Object-Oriented Languages and Systems, 1998

Group Model for Decentralized Federation of Object Creation Service.
Proceedings of the TOOLS 1998: 27th International Conference on Technology of Object-Oriented Languages and Systems, 1998


  Loading...